MPIO HD-400 Media PlayerMPIO will soon be releasing the HD-400, a hard drive equipped portable media player capable of handling MP3, WMA, ASF and OGG formats. You can also play video files and watch them on the 1.8" TFT LCD. It also sports a radio tuner, voice recorder and photo viewer. Games are supported, but no details on this yet.

Equipped with an 8GB microdrive, it also features Microsoft's Janus DRM - so it can also play audio/video protected by MS DRM. It can be charged using an generic cell phone adapter as well.

  • LCD: QCIF 1.8" TFT 11 LINE LCD
  • Formats: MP3, WMA, ASF, OGG
  • Capacity: 8GB
  • Playing time: 12 hours on full charge
  • Output: 18mW + 18mW
  • Size: 52mm x 93mm x 15mm
